Address of Bus Stop:
Mango's Tropical Cafe
900 Ocean Drive, Miami Beach
Miami, FL 33139
United States of America
Mango's Tropical Cafe900 Ocean Drive, Miami Beach
Miami, FL 33139
United States of America
Mango's Tropical Cafe




Copyright © 2025 by TakeTours.com. CST# 2116219-40.